Jacques Huclier
While some perfumers are veritable stars who do not hesitate to make themselves known, others are far more discreet, and little information circulates about their background and their initial desire to become a perfumer. Jacques Huclier is one of these. He does not wish to elaborate on his personal life and lets only his fragrant compositions speak for him.
The training and career of Jacques Huclier
Jacques Huclier, like many renowned perfumers, trained at the international perfumery school in Versailles, ISIPCA. A prestigious institution, it remains the best current path to becoming a perfumer and making a name in this profession. He obtained his diploma there in 1987 and joined the house of Haarmann & Reimer the following year as a junior perfumer. Then, in 1990, he opted for a larger company and moved to Quest International, now Givaudan. He began by holding a position as a fine fragrance perfumer in Paris. He held this role for eight years in France before moving, from 1998 to 2003, to New York in the same capacity. Then, following this long stay across the Atlantic, he returned to France and only changed positions in 2007. Since that day, he has held the position of senior perfumer for Givaudan, a true consecration. As such, he benefits from the incredible reputation of this house, which allows him to collaborate with the greatest luxury houses and to be one of the most prolific perfumers of his time.
The perfumes of Jacques Huclier
Jacques Huclier has collaborated with numerous creative houses. He has worked with O Boticario, Nina Ricci, Carte Of The Heart, Deviner, Gucci, Davidoff and Adidas. In other words, Jacques Huclier takes as much pleasure in creating perfumery blockbusters as in working for so-called more niche brands. Nevertheless, his reputation rests essentially on the perfumes of Thierry Mugler. Indeed, he began his collaboration with the house in 1996, creating A*men for men. He then did not hesitate to take apart and deconstruct his initial composition to create multiple flankers from it: Coffee, Havane, Pure Shot, Tonka, Zest Ultra, Ice… There is now something for every taste and every type of man.
Jacques Huclier is a complete perfumer who manages just as well to create fresh, invigorating scents as to craft amber, seductive perfumes. His creations suit women as much as men and manage to meet commercial needs while satisfying his boundless creativity.
